July 14 coronavirus count: 46

Posted

According to the county commissioners’ noon update before press time Tuesday, July 14, the total active cases of COVID-19 in Emanuel has decreased to 46.

There have been 231 total confirmed cases. Of those confirmed cases, 181 patients have recovered while four have died. Altogether, 2,569 patients have been tested; 367 of those patients are awaiting results.

This week’s active count of 46 indicates a decrease of 31 cases from the previous week. This is the first time in several weeks the active case count has trended downward.

The report on July 7 was as follows:

  • 77 active cases
  • 172 confirmed cases
  • 91 recovered
  • 2,241 total patients tested
  • 381 patients awaiting results

The death count has maintained at 4 since June 19. Three other statistical categories (confirmed cases, recovered patients, and total patients tested) have increased on a weekly basis. This week’s number of patients awaiting results is the only other statistical category that has decreased for the first time in a number of weeks.

The Emanuel County Board of Commissioners remains the go-to for the most current, cumulative list of coronavirus cases here locally. The commission works jointly with Emanuel Medical Center, East Georgia Healthcare Center, and the health department to provide an update everyday Monday through Friday at noon on Facebook.
